Isolated showers continue Wednesday, storms overnight into Thursday

Weather April 28
National Weather Service

(Talk1370.com) -- Isolated showers and storms will stick around for much of Wednesday, ahead of another strong to severe storm event late Wednesday into Thursday morning.

Wednesday will see breezy conditions and mostly cloudy skies with a 20 percent chance of showers, turning partly cloudy by the afternoon. Highs will reach into the upper 80s, with south winds at 15 to 25mph, gusting to 35mph.


Tonight, showers and storms will return, with lows falling into the upper 60s. Portions of the Austin metro west of I-35 and the Hill Country are under a slight risk for severe storms - a 2 out of 5, according to the Storm Prediction Center. The biggest severe threats are large hail and strong winds, although parts of the Hill Country could also see heavy rainfall up to 4 inches.
